Labarsingi is a Rural village located in Mohana, Gajapati, Odisha.

The total population of Labarsingi is 1,093.

Labarsingi village comprises 224 households.

The literacy rate in Labarsingi is 59.1%. Among the literate population of 548, there are 323 literate males and 225 literate females.

In Labarsingi, there are 556 males and 537 females, with a sex ratio of 966 females per 1000 males.

There are 165 children (15.1% of population), comprising 74 boys and 91 girls.

The total number of workers in Labarsingi is 672, with 531 main workers and 141 marginal workers.

In Labarsingi, there are 137 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(58 males, 79 females) and 250 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(137 males, 113 females).

Labarsingi is located in Odisha state, Gajapati district, and falls under Mohana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 413956 and LGD code is 413956.
